Requirements
- Graduation from a college with federally-authorized accreditation or registration by New York State with an Associate’s Degree.
- Some knowledge of federal, state and public welfare laws, programs and operations of the courts
- A basic understanding of principles and practices of social casework
- Ability to deal effectively and objectively with individuals of diverse socio-economic backgrounds and culture
- Ability to exercise sound judgement within the framework of agency regulations in unexpected crisis situations
- Ability to summarize pertinent facts and observations both orally and in writing
- Ability to navigate different computer programs
- Ability to follow oral and written instructions
- Physical condition commensurate with the demands of the position.
Responsibilities
- Provides Caseworker with information (e.g., family progress, conflicts, interactions) gathered during supervised visits
- Transports children and or parent/guardian to and from supervised visitations
- Responsible for contacting family members to determine the location of supervised visit
- Enters pertinent information into computer systems
- Updates case records with information gathered during supervised visits
- May retrieve children from other jurisdictions
- May testify in court when necessary
- Provides supervision and coaching during parent-child visits.
